IS IT LEGAL TO TRANSFER TIGERS ACROSS STATE LINES? We frequently get asked is it “legal” under federal law to transfer a tiger to a facility in another state. The answer is not a simple yes or no, and in addition to what the law says there are some serious practical issues when it comes…

ALERT OHIO RESIDENTS ONLY   Your Senator Portman is critical to saving big cats! The bipartisan Big Cat Public Safety Act was introduced in the House of Representatives by a Republican and a Democrat working together.  It is making great progress in the House with 73 cosponsors signed on already. Interaction with Big Cats Leads to Illegal Trafficking Thailand’s Tiger Temple was founded in 1994 as a forest temple and sanctuary for wild animals.  The temple rescued it’s first tiger in 1999, an orphaned cub that had been found in a local village.
